Main duties of the job

You will be required to support the Equipment Hub Manager with the running of the Equipment Hub, receiving delivery of assets, preparing and sending assets to blood collection teams, either as part of routine maintenance or ad hoc requirements. Your responsibilities will involve :-

Preparing and managing a programme of maintenance, calibration and repair of collection team equipment Managing documentation and quality records relating to collection team equipment Managing the return of faulty equipment and dispatch of replacements to collection teams You will be responsible for co-ordinating all requests for Equipment and ensure timely distribution to appropriate recipients. You will provide administrative support to the Equipment Hub Function You will be responsible for ensuring accurate records are maintained of Blood Donation equipment and that all equipment is maintained in line with NHSBT and MHRA regulations You will be responsible for coordinating site visits from contracting engineers to ensure a consistent supply of available equipment is maintained, ensuring all records are up to date and accurate. Receiving and making telephone calls Undertaking routine correspondence Maintaining manual and electronic filing systems

General office duties for example photocopying and scanning documents. You will be required to undertake occasional travel to any NHSBT sites to meet the requirements of the post (notice will be given)
